Antonietta (Lavita) Barletta of Roslindale passed away on June 28, 2026.  She was 87 years old.

Antonietta was born and raised in Mirabella, Italy.  She came to the U.S. in the 1960's and worked as a nurse's aide for many years while raising her three children.  She was the dear and devoted wife of the late Carmine Barletta. Beloved "Ma" of John Barletta and his wife Brenda Blight of Litchfield, NH, Carmelina Barletta of Norwood, Pamela Cativera and her husband Jamey of Stoneham.  Loving "Nonna" of Ariana Barletta-Giggi, Angelina Barletta, and Anthony Barletta.  Dear sister of Joseph Lavita, and the late Carmine Lavita, Carmelina Fino, and Maria Lavita.  She is also survived by many loving nieces and nephews.
